🚨 Как исправить сбои JRE в Windows 11: Полное руководство по стабильной среде выполнения Java

Если вы когда-либо запускали Java-приложение на Windows 11 и наблюдали за его впечатляющим сбоем, вы не одиноки. Сбои в работе среды выполнения Java (JRE) могут превратить спокойный рабочий день в кошмар, особенно с современными приложениями, использующими Java для всего, от Minecraft до корпоративных инструментов. Но не волнуйтесь — свет в конце тоннеля есть! Это руководство — ваш универсальный ресурс для диагностики и решения проблем со сбоями JRE на Windows 11 , содержащий практические шаги, работающие в последних обновлениях. В итоге у вас будет надежная система, которая обеспечит бесперебойную работу ваших Java-приложений. Давайте начнем и вернем себе продуктивность! 😊

Как понять причины сбоев JRE в Windows 11

Прежде чем засучить рукава, давайте быстро разберемся, что на самом деле означает сбой JRE . Среда выполнения Java (JRE) — это программное обеспечение, которое обеспечивает работу Java-приложений на вашем ПК. В Windows 11 сбои часто возникают из-за проблем совместимости, устаревших драйверов или системных конфликтов, появившихся в последних сборках ОС. К распространенным симптомам относятся сообщения об ошибках типа «Двоичный файл Java(TM) Platform SE перестал работать» или внезапное закрытие приложений.

Почему это чаще происходит в Windows 11 ? Расширенные функции безопасности ОС, такие как безопасность на основе виртуализации (VBS), могут мешать управлению памятью Java. Кроме того, поскольку экосистема Java быстро развивается, несоответствие версий вашей JRE и приложений может вызывать нестабильность. Хорошая новость? Большинство проблем можно решить с помощью целенаправленных настроек — нет необходимости в полной очистке системы. Оставайтесь с нами, и вы быстро вернетесь к бесперебойной работе Java.

Диалоговое окно ошибки среды выполнения Java в Windows 11

Пошаговое устранение неполадок: Диагностика сбоя JRE

🔍 Прежде всего: определите проблему. Систематический подход экономит время и избавляет от разочарования. Следуйте этим шагам, чтобы собрать подсказки о причинах сбоя JRE в Windows 11 .

  1. Проверьте журнал событий, чтобы узнать подробности об ошибках : щелкните правой кнопкой мыши кнопку «Пуск», выберите «Журнал событий» и перейдите в раздел «Журналы Windows» > «Приложения». Найдите ошибки, в которых упоминаются «java.exe» или «jvm.dll». Запишите модуль, вызвавший ошибку — это часто указывает на проблемы с графическими драйверами или памятью.
  2. Запустите встроенный инструмент диагностики Java : откройте командную строку от имени администратора и введите команду java -version. Если программа завершится с ошибкой, значит, ваша основная среда выполнения Java неисправна. Также попробуйте jconsoleотслеживать аномалии в запущенных процессах Java.
  3. Проверка в безопасном режиме : Перезагрузите компьютер в безопасном режиме (удерживайте клавишу Shift во время перезагрузки). Если Java работает нормально, виновником является стороннее программное обеспечение или драйверы.

Полезный совет: включите логирование Java, добавив соответствующий -Djava.util.logging.config.file=logging.propertiesпараметр в аргументы JVM вашего приложения. Это создаст подробные логи во временной папке, выявляя скрытые проблемы, такие как ошибки нехватки памяти.

Лучшие способы устранения сбоев JRE в Windows 11

Теперь перейдём к исправлениям! Мы отобрали наиболее эффективные из них, основываясь на отчётах сообщества и официальных патчах. Начинайте сверху и двигайтесь вниз — многие пользователи решают свои проблемы с помощью первых нескольких шагов.

1. Обновите или переустановите среду выполнения Java.

Главная причина сбоев JRE ? Устаревшие установки. Последние версии JRE от Oracle (например, JDK 21+) оптимизированы для архитектуры Windows 11 .

  • Загрузите последнюю версию JRE с официального сайта Oracle . Для 64-битной Windows 11 выберите версию x64.
  • Удалите старые версии через Настройки > Приложения > Установленные приложения, выполнив поиск по запросу "Java".
  • Установите систему заново — во время установки, если появится соответствующий запрос, выберите "Public JRE".
  • Проверка: Запустите команду java -versionв командной строке. Должна отобразиться последняя сборка без ошибок.

Уже чувствуете облегчение? Это исправление само по себе стабилизирует 70% сбоев. Если нет, продолжайте! ⭐

2. Обновите драйверы видеокарты и Windows.

Windows 11 в значительной степени полагается на ускорение графического процессора, а приложения Java часто аварийно завершают работу из-за устаревших драйверов NVIDIA, AMD или Intel.

Марка графического процессора Метод обновления Почему это помогает JRE
ВИДА Приложение GeForce Experience или сайт NVIDIA Исправлены конфликты OpenGL при рендеринге в Java.
АМД Программное обеспечение AMD: Adrenalin Edition Исправлены ошибки выделения памяти.
Интеллект Intel Driver & Support Assistant Патчи обеспечивают стабильность интегрированной графики.

Также убедитесь, что Windows 11 полностью обновлена: перейдите в «Параметры» > «Центр обновления Windows» > «Проверить наличие обновлений». Последние обновления напрямую устраняют проблемы совместимости с Java.

Обновление графических драйверов для устранения сбоя JRE в Windows 11.

3. Настройте параметры JVM для обеспечения стабильности.

Для устранения стойких сбоев измените параметры виртуальной машины Java (JVM). Это особенно полезно для опытных пользователей, запускающих ресурсоемкие приложения.

  1. Откройте конфигурационный файл вашего Java-приложения (например, в Eclipse или в аргументах JVM Minecraft).
  2. Добавьте следующие флаги: -Xmx2G -XX:+UseG1GC -Dsun.java2d.d3d=false. Первый устанавливает максимальный размер кучи в 2 ГБ (при необходимости отрегулируйте), G1GC улучшает сборку мусора, а отключение Direct3D предотвращает графические сбои.
  3. Для обеспечения безопасности Windows 11 : запустите sfc /scannowкомандную строку от имени администратора, чтобы восстановить системные файлы, а затем временно отключите VBS через изоляцию ядра в настройках безопасности Windows.

⚠️ Предупреждение: Если вы используете корпоративный компьютер, проконсультируйтесь с ИТ-отделом, прежде чем изменять параметры безопасности.

4. Расширенные решения: режим совместимости и чистая загрузка.

Если базовые методы не помогают, попробуйте более углублённый анализ.

  • Режим совместимости : Щелкните правой кнопкой мыши файл java.exe (в папке C:\Program Files\Java\jre\bin), выберите «Свойства» > «Совместимость» > «Запустить в режиме совместимости с Windows 10». Это позволит устранить проблемы совместимости с операционной системой.
  • Чистая загрузка : воспользуйтесь руководством Microsoft по чистой загрузке , чтобы выявить конфликты. Отключите службы, не относящиеся к Microsoft, через msconfig.
  • Диагностика памяти : Запустите средство диагностики памяти Windows (найдите его в меню «Пуск»), чтобы исключить проблемы с оперативной памятью — Java очень требовательна к памяти!

Эти шаги часто позволяют выявить скрытые проблемы, такие как вредоносное ПО или конфликтующие антивирусные программы. Для собственного спокойствия выполните полное сканирование с помощью Windows Defender.

Предотвращение будущих сбоев JRE в Windows 11

Исправил? Отлично! 👏 Теперь закрепите эту стабильность. Запланируйте автоматические обновления Java с помощью инструмента Oracle, поддерживайте драйверы в актуальном состоянии с помощью автоматических сканеров и отслеживайте системные ресурсы с помощью диспетчера задач. Для разработчиков интегрируйте обработку ошибок в ваш Java-код с помощью блоков try-catch вокруг критических секций.

Бонус: Если вы увлекаетесь играми или модификацией (привет, фанаты Minecraft!), подумайте о переходе на дистрибутивы OpenJDK, такие как Adoptium — они бесплатны и часто более совместимы с Windows 11 , чем Oracle.

Подводя итоги: Ваше путешествие в мир Java восстановлено.

Поздравляем — вы успешно преодолели лабиринт устранения сбоев JRE в Windows 11 ! Благодаря этим целенаправленным исправлениям ваша среда выполнения Java должна работать так же надежно, как швейцарские часы. Если конкретная ошибка сохраняется, напишите об этом в комментариях ниже — мы здесь, чтобы помочь улучшить вашу конфигурацию. Помните, стабильная JRE означает меньше проблем и больше времени для того, что вы любите. Удачного программирования (или игр)! 🚀

Оставить комментарий

Как использовать Copilot Vision для получения помощи от ИИ в Windows 11

Как использовать Copilot Vision для получения помощи от ИИ в Windows 11

Чтобы использовать Copilot Vision в Windows 11, откройте приложение Copilot, щелкните значок очков Vision, выберите приложение и нажмите «Поделиться».

Как включить автоматическое сверхразрешение в Windows 11

Как включить автоматическое сверхразрешение в Windows 11

Чтобы включить автоматическое повышение разрешения в Windows 11 для масштабирования игр, откройте «Параметры» > «Дисплей» > «Графика» и включите параметр «Автоматическое повышение разрешения».

Как отменить участие вашего ПК в программе Windows 11 Insider

Как отменить участие вашего ПК в программе Windows 11 Insider

Чтобы выйти из программы Windows 11 Insider Program, в настройках программы Windows Insider Program нажмите «Прекратить получение предварительных сборок» и включите параметр «Отменить участие».

5 способов удалить обновление вручную в Windows 11 (2026)

5 способов удалить обновление вручную в Windows 11 (2026)

Чтобы удалить обновления в Windows 11, откройте «Параметры» > «Центр обновления Windows» > «Журнал обновлений», нажмите «Удалить обновления», а затем нажмите «Удалить».

4 быстрых способа проверить версию в Windows 11

4 быстрых способа проверить версию в Windows 11

Чтобы проверить версию Windows 11, используйте раздел «О системе», команду winver, командную строку и PowerShell. Вот как это сделать.

Экстренное обновление KB5078127 устраняет неполадки, вызванные выпуском Windows 11 в январе 2026 года.

Экстренное обновление KB5078127 устраняет неполадки, вызванные выпуском Windows 11 в январе 2026 года.

KB5078127 — внеплановое обновление, устраняющее сбои в работе приложений и проблемы с Outlook в Windows 11 25H2 и 24H2, вызванные январскими обновлениями.

Обновления KB5077744 и KB5077797 исправляют ошибки выключения и входа в систему в Windows 11.

Обновления KB5077744 и KB5077797 исправляют ошибки выключения и входа в систему в Windows 11.

В январском обновлении 2025 года (доступно для загрузки уже сейчас) обновления Windows 11 KB5077744 и KB5077797 исправляют ошибки, связанные с выключением компьютера и входом в удаленный рабочий стол.

Как проверить, включить (или отключить) TRIM для SSD-накопителей в Windows 11

Как проверить, включить (или отключить) TRIM для SSD-накопителей в Windows 11

В Windows 11 можно вручную включить, выключить, отключить и запустить TRIM, чтобы поддерживать высокую скорость работы SSD-накопителя, снизить износ и обеспечить долговременную производительность.

Сборка 26120.3872 (KB5055640) для Windows 11 вносит изменения в функции поиска, голосового доступа и функции «Выполнить одним щелчком» в бета-версии.

Сборка 26120.3872 (KB5055640) для Windows 11 вносит изменения в функции поиска, голосового доступа и функции «Выполнить одним щелчком» в бета-версии.

Сборка 26120.3872 (KB5055640) для Windows 11 включает в себя новые изменения для голосового доступа, функции «Click to Do», семантического индексирования, пользовательского интерфейса переименования принтера и многого другого.

Как использовать «Рекомендации по очистке» для освобождения места в Windows 11

Как использовать «Рекомендации по очистке» для освобождения места в Windows 11

Чтобы использовать рекомендации по очистке для освобождения места, откройте «Настройки» > «Система» > «Хранилище» > «Рекомендации по очистке» и выберите, что нужно удалить.